Android:通过intent在类调用上显示tabwidget中除第一个选项卡以外的其他选项卡

Android:通过intent在类调用上显示tabwidget中除第一个选项卡以外的其他选项卡,android,tabs,android-intent,tabwidget,Android,Tabs,Android Intent,Tabwidget,我试图通过intent打开一个带有tabwidget的类。但是,根据调用该类的位置,我试图让它从另一个活动选项卡开始 例如,我有三个选项卡:房屋、汽车、船只,在一个名为ViewPossesions的类中。 根据调用ViewPossesions的位置,我希望最初显示不同的选项卡。例如,从A类呼叫时,我希望打开标准的第一个选项卡,但从B类呼叫时,我希望“汽车”选项卡处于活动状态 我希望我想解释的是清楚的:) 谢谢。在这种情况下,您要做的是向意图中添加一个参数,并在调用活动时提取它。要在意图中嵌入额外

我试图通过intent打开一个带有tabwidget的类。但是,根据调用该类的位置,我试图让它从另一个活动选项卡开始

例如,我有三个选项卡:房屋、汽车、船只,在一个名为ViewPossesions的类中。 根据调用ViewPossesions的位置,我希望最初显示不同的选项卡。例如,从A类呼叫时,我希望打开标准的第一个选项卡,但从B类呼叫时,我希望“汽车”选项卡处于活动状态

我希望我想解释的是清楚的:)


谢谢。

在这种情况下,您要做的是向意图中添加一个参数,并在调用活动时提取它。要在意图中嵌入额外数据,可以使用putExtra(1)及其许多变体,然后使用getExtras()获取数据

此参数将向活动指示应显示的选项卡

(1) ,java.lang.String)
(2)
()

谢谢你的帮助。我还偶然发现了这个()建议了相同的解决方案。